SplashPlay teaches guitar to beginners by displaying YouTube videos with synchronized chords. It simplifies learning to play faster and enjoy the instrument.
  • Pros

    • Synchronized chords with YouTube videos
    • Ideal for complete beginners
    • Includes free metronome
    • Includes free guitar tuner
  • Cons

    • Future hardware release not yet available
    • Currently in beta testing

Developer’s Description

Watch YouTube videos with synchronized chords.
SplashPlay is geared towards complete beginners and shows YouTube videos with synchronized chords, so beginners can understand how to finger the chords and when to play them. It's a powerful new way to learn and will save beginners hours of tedious learning, so they can get up to speed quicker and enjoy the guitar. Other features within the software, include a free metronome and guitar tuner. Later on we will release new and exciting hardware that users can attach to their guitar to see the chords light up directly on the fretboard.
